Subject: [PATCH net-next v1 2/5] ethtool: netlink: add ETHTOOL_MSG_MSE_GET and wire up PHY MSE access

Introduce the userspace entry point for PHY MSE diagnostics via
ethtool netlink. This exposes the core API added previously and
returns both configuration and one or more snapshots.

Userspace sends ETHTOOL_MSG_MSE_GET with an optional channel
selector. The reply carries:
  - ETHTOOL_A_MSE_CONFIG: scale limits, timing, and supported
    capability bitmask
  - ETHTOOL_A_MSE_SNAPSHOT+: one or more snapshots, each tagged
    with the selected channel

If no channel is requested, the kernel returns snapshots for all
supported selectors (per‑channel if available, otherwise WORST,
otherwise LINK). Requests for unsupported selectors fail with
-EOPNOTSUPP; link down returns -ENOLINK.

Changes:
  - YAML: add attribute sets (mse, mse-config, mse-snapshot) and
    the mse-get operation
  - UAPI (generated): add ETHTOOL_A_MSE_* enums and message IDs,
    ETHTOOL_MSG_MSE_GET/REPLY
  - ethtool core: add net/ethtool/mse.c implementing the request,
    register genl op, and hook into ethnl dispatch
  - docs: document MSE_GET in ethtool-netlink.rst

The include/uapi/linux/ethtool_netlink_generated.h is generated
from Documentation/netlink/specs/ethtool.yaml.

+MSE_GET
+=======
+
+Retrieves detailed Mean Square Error (MSE) diagnostic information from the PHY.
+
+Request Contents:
+
+  ====================================  ======  ============================
+  ETHTOOL_A_MSE_HEADER                  nested  request header
+  ETHTOOL_A_MSE_CHANNEL                 u32     optional channel enum value
+  ====================================  ======  ============================
+
+.. kernel-doc:: include/uapi/linux/ethtool_netlink_generated.h
+    :identifiers: phy_mse_channel
+
+The optional ``ETHTOOL_A_MSE_CHANNEL`` attribute allows the caller to request
+data for a specific channel. If omitted, the kernel will return snapshots for
+all supported channels.
+
+Kernel Response Contents:
+
+  ====================================  ======  ============================
+  ETHTOOL_A_MSE_HEADER                  nested  reply header
+  ETHTOOL_A_MSE_CONFIG                  nested  MSE measurement configuration
+  ETHTOOL_A_MSE_SNAPSHOT+               nested  one or more MSE snapshots
+  ====================================  ======  ============================
+
+MSE Configuration
+-----------------
+
+This nested attribute contains the full configuration properties for the MSE
+measurements
+
+  ===============================================  ======  ====================
+  ETHTOOL_A_MSE_CONFIG_MAX_AVERAGE_MSE             u32     max avg_mse scale
+  ETHTOOL_A_MSE_CONFIG_MAX_PEAK_MSE                u32     max peak_mse scale
+  ETHTOOL_A_MSE_CONFIG_REFRESH_RATE_PS             u64     sample rate (ps)
+  ETHTOOL_A_MSE_CONFIG_NUM_SYMBOLS                 u64     symbols per sample
+  ETHTOOL_A_MSE_CONFIG_SUPPORTED_CAPS              bitset  capability bitmask
+  ===============================================  ======  ====================
+
+.. kernel-doc:: include/linux/phy.h
+    :identifiers: phy_mse_config
+
+.. kernel-doc:: include/uapi/linux/ethtool_netlink_generated.h
+    :identifiers: phy_mse_snapshot
+
+MSE Snapshot
+------------
+
+This nested attribute contains an atomic snapshot of MSE values for a specific
+channel or for the link as a whole.
+
+  ===============================================  ======  ======================
+  ETHTOOL_A_MSE_SNAPSHOT_CHANNEL                   u32     channel enum value
+  ETHTOOL_A_MSE_SNAPSHOT_AVERAGE_MSE               u32     average MSE value
+  ETHTOOL_A_MSE_SNAPSHOT_PEAK_MSE                  u32     current peak MSE
+  ETHTOOL_A_MSE_SNAPSHOT_WORST_PEAK_MSE            u32     worst-case peak MSE
+  ===============================================  ======  ======================
+
+.. kernel-doc:: include/linux/phy.h
+    :identifiers: phy_mse_snapshot
+
